Today marks 25 years of offshore wind power: an initiative that reduced the UK’s spending on imported fuels by up to £30bn.

Without wind power the country would’ve imported & burned over 20 million tonnes of gas over the last 25 years.

Wind works 🌬️ For the climate and the economy.
